Thank God for Christ’s Intercession

Thanksgiving 4.23 | NASB

For the intercession which He ever lives to make in the virtue of His satisfaction.

I thank You that having bore the sin of many, Christ makes intercession for transgressors, Isaiah 53:12(NASB) and prays, not only for those who were given to Him when He was on earth, but also for all those who believe in Him through their word; that they all may be one. John 17:20-21(NASB)

That I have an Advocate with the Father, even Jesus Christ the righteous, 1 John 2:1(NASB) who is therefore able to save forever all those who draw near to God as a Father, through Him as a Mediator, since He always lives to make intercession for His people. Hebrews 7:25(NASB)

That I have a High Priest taken from among men and appointed on behalf of men in things pertaining to God, in order to offer both gifts and sacrifice for sin, who can deal gently with the ignorant and misguided; Hebrews 5:1-2(NASB) and that He has become to all those who obey Him the source of eternal salvation. Hebrews 5:9(NASB)

Thank God for Christ’s Ascension into Heaven

Thanksgiving 4.22 | NASB

For His ascension into heaven, and His sitting at God’s right hand there.

I bless You that my Lord Jesus has ascended to His Father and my Father, to His God and my God; John 20:17(NASB) has ascended on high, having led captive His captives, and has received gifts among men, even among the rebellious also, that the LORD God may dwell there. Psalm 68:18(NASB)

That as the Forerunner He has for me entered into heaven itself, now to appear in the presence of God for me: Hebrews 9:24(NASB) a Lamb standing, as if slain, in the midst of the throne. Revelation 5:6(NASB)

That He has taken His seat at the right hand of the throne of the Majesty in the heavens, Hebrews 8:1(NASB) angels and authorities and powers having been subjected to Him. 1 Peter 3:22(NASB)

That He has gone before, to prepare a place for me in His Father’s house, where there are many dwelling places; John 14:2-3(NASB) and though where He has gone I cannot follow Him now, yet I hope to follow Him later, John 13:36(NASB) when He will come again to receive me to Himself, that where He is, there I may be also. John 14:3(NASB)

Thank God for Christ’s Resurrection

Thanksgiving 4.21 | ESV

For his resurrection from the dead on the third day.

I thank you that as he was delivered up for my trespasses, so he was raised for my justification, Romans 4:25(ESV) and was declared to be the Son of God in power by the resurrection from the dead. Romans 1:4(ESV)

That though he was dead, yet he is alive and lives forevermore and has the keys of Death and Hades; Revelation 1:18(ESV) and being raised from the dead, he will never die again; death no longer has dominion over him. Romans 6:9(ESV)

That in fact Christ has been raised from the dead, the firstfruits of those who have fallen asleep; 1 Corinthians 15:20(ESV) that as in Adam all died, so also in Christ all might be made alive, and each in his own order. 1 Corinthians 15:22-23(ESV)

That God did not let his Holy One see corruption, Acts 2:27(ESV) but loosed the pangs of death, because it was not possible for him to be held by it, Acts 2:24(ESV) and so declared to all the house of Israel that this Jesus whom they crucified is both Lord and Christ. Acts 2:36(ESV)

And that to this end Christ both died and lived again, that he might be Lord both of the dead and of the living, Romans 14:9(ESV) and that whether I am awake or asleep I might live with him. 1 Thessalonians 5:10(ESV)
